MP3: Sivert Høyem - Exiles
I'm waiting for my copy of madrugada frontman Sivert Høyem's new album to show up in my mailbox, so I'm not yet ready to weigh in on his new solo album "Exiles". Lucky for you, contributor Nancy Baym is ahead of the game and wants to share the title track with you:
Sivert Høyem has never been one to shy away from long songs. "Sister" on madrugada's second record "The nightly disease" was just over 9 minutes, and now, on his second solo record, he offers up this 8+ minute title-song "Exiles", which he says is about "the tragedy of prostitution and trafficking that I witness every day in my hometown streets of downtown Oslo." miraculously, it never feels long, even on repeated listens, just rich and powerful. And, as ever, his singing is a marvel to behold.
Listen for yourself and you'll find it hard not to agree. In a word: Epic.

MP3: Death Breath - Morbid mind
Almost every review of Death Breath that I've read so far seems entirely too preoccupied with how they compare to some other classic death-metal throwback. Who cares? All that matters is that "Stinking up the night" rips! It's by no means a life-changing classic, but that was never the point. The story: Nicke Andersson (The Hellacopters, ex-Entombed) was inspired by Decibel magazine editor Albert mudrian's book "Choosing death: The improbable history of death metal and grindcore" and decided to explore his roots. It harkens back to a time when death-metal meant bands like Autopsy or Possessed, before Entombed made their mark on the scene. The horror of the lyrics is kitchsy, like an old b-movie. It's meant to be fun, not scary. Death Breath is pure nostalgia, but it's also more than a few old, tired dudes trying to relive their youth. They recapture the energy and vitality of those early days and I love it.

Swedish post-rockers Jeniferever contributed a cover of "Ashes to ashes" to a Bowie tribute comp entitled "RepetitionBowie" released yesterday by Italian label midfinger Records. Jeniferever's album "Choose a bright morning" will also be released by them on January 30 and the band plans to tour down there in spring.
